Pork Tacos ("Porkacoa") with Chipotle Slaw Recipe

Chipotle Slaw


Ingredients:

½ head Green Cabbage, thinly sliced *
½ head Purple Cabbage, thinly sliced *
2 cups Whole Milk, plus more if needed for thinning
1 cup Mayonnaise
2 tablespoons Sugar
4 teaspoons White Vinegar
1 teaspoon Black Pepper
½ teaspoon Cayenne Pepper
½ teaspoon Kosher Salt
2 Chipotle Peppers in Adobo, chopped, plus 1 tablespoon Adobo Sauce
2 cups Fresh Cilantro, chopped

* can substitute bagged coleslaw

Directions:

Combine the shredded green and purple cabbage in a large bowl. In a separate bowl, mix the milk, mayonnaise, sugar, vinegar, black pepper, cayenne, salt, chipotles, and adobo sauce. Add more milk if you like the dressing a little thinner.
Pour the dressing over the cabbage and toss to combine. Just before serving, toss in the cilantro. You can mix the slaw up to 2 hours before serving.
 

Roast Pork


Ingredients:

4 pounds (up To 7 Pounds) Pork Shoulder
1 tablespoon Dried Oregano
1 tablespoon Ground Cumin
1 tablespoon Chili Powder
2 tablespoons Salt
Pepper To Taste
4 Cloves Garlic
2 Tablespoons Olive Oil
3 Tablespoons White Wine Vinegar
¼ cup Brown Sugar
1 Onion

Directions:

Rinse and pat dry the pork shoulder.
Put dried oregano, cumin, chili powder, salt, black pepper, garlic, olive oil, white wine vinegar, and brown sugar into a food processor or blender. Cut the onion into quarters and put it in the food processor with the spices. Blend mixture until totally combined and then pour it over the pork shoulder, covering all sides. Marinate for a couple hours for more intense flavor.
Place the pork into a roasting pan or Dutch oven and add a couple of cups of water. Cover tightly and roast pork at 300º for several hours, turning once every hour.
When it is fork tender, crank up the heat, remove the lid, and roast it, skin side up for another 15 to 20 minutes to get the skin crispy. When it’s done, let it rest for 15 minutes before shredding.
Shred the pork shoulder (two forks work well). When it’s all shredded be sure to pour the juices all over the meat.

Note: A pressure cooker also works well. Cut the pork into large pieces before adding the marinade. Add one cup of water. Cook under high pressure for 65 minutes and then shred.
 

Pork Tacos


Ingredients:

Chipotle Slaw
Roasted Pork
Tortillas
Tomatillo Salsa
Grilled pineapple
Pickled onions/jalapeños
Avocado slices
Cilantro
Lime Wedges

Directions:

Make tacos with warm tortillas, shredded pork, and chipotle slaw. Serve buffet style with toppings.
